* Santa Maria in Trastevere - Web: Piazza Santa Maria in Trastevere 41.889444, 12.469722 bus stop Viale di Trastevere, bus n° H,8,630 and 780 ☎ +39 06 581 4802 | Opening Hours: summer: 8AM Monday - 8PM, winter: 8AM Monday - 12 noon, 4-8PM Santa Maria in Trastevere Santa Maria in Trastevere front One of the oldest churches in the city. The nave is lined with a mismatched collection of columns taken from ancient Roman buildings. The apse is covered in gold mosaics from the 13th century, arguably the finest mosaics in the city. Impressive mosaics also on the front. According to legend the church was founded in 222, so it would be one of the most ancient churches in the city. Written records mention a church on this place in 337. What is visible today was built in the 12th century, by order of Pope Innocent III. The facade is decorated with mosaics representing the Virgin Mary and ten unidentified figures. Most probably these mosaics are the work of ''Petro Cavallini'' who created the mosaics of the lower apse dated 1290 representing scenes from the life of Mary. The mosaics of the upper apse in byzantine style are even older and date from 1140. The columns of the nave originate from the ancient Baths of Caracalla. The facade of Santa Maria in Trastevere is even more impressive at night when it is illuminated.

Trastevere is a neighborhood in Rome. The neighborhood's name derives from the Latin words "Trans Tiberem": beyond the Tiber river. Today Trastevere is one of the centers of Roman night life; rich in pubs, restaurants, clubs. Trastevere has a high population of expatriates and American college students as there are two American universities in the area.
